[cig-commits] r18442 - cs/buildbot/trunk/buildbot/scripts
brad at geodynamics.org
brad at geodynamics.org
Mon May 23 09:00:42 PDT 2011
Author: brad
Date: 2011-05-23 09:00:42 -0700 (Mon, 23 May 2011)
New Revision: 18442
Modified:
cs/buildbot/trunk/buildbot/scripts/packager.py
Log:
Fixed bug (source directory not included in packing list).
Modified: cs/buildbot/trunk/buildbot/scripts/packager.py
===================================================================
--- cs/buildbot/trunk/buildbot/scripts/packager.py 2011-05-23 15:50:49 UTC (rev 18441)
+++ cs/buildbot/trunk/buildbot/scripts/packager.py 2011-05-23 16:00:42 UTC (rev 18442)
@@ -35,21 +35,22 @@
self.directories = binDirs + libDirs + miscDirs
self.extraFiles = config.packaging.files
+ self.exclude = config.packaging.exclude
self.programs = []
for d in binDirs:
self.programs.extend(walkDirTree(d))
- self.programs = filterList(self.programs, config.packaging.exclude)
+ self.programs = filterList(self.programs, self.exclude)
self.libraries = []
for d in libDirs:
self.libraries.extend(walkDirTree(d))
- self.libraries = filterList(self.libraries, config.packaging.exclude)
+ self.libraries = filterList(self.libraries, self.exclude)
self.misc = []
for d in miscDirs:
self.misc.extend(walkDirTree(d))
- self.misc = filterList(self.misc, config.packaging.exclude)
+ self.misc = filterList(self.misc, self.exclude)
# Scripts are application specific.
self.scripts = []
@@ -90,6 +91,9 @@
def addDirectory(self, d):
self.directories.append(d)
+ newFiles = walkDirTree(d)
+ newFiles = filterList(newFiles, self.exclude)
+ self.misc.extend(newFiles)
def files(self):
More information about the CIG-COMMITS
mailing list